What is UMDP?

In the pre-recession era (before 2008), borrower and loan information was sourced and stored by different agencies. Siloed information hindered different players from accessing true data and it was usually shared by email. This resulted in errors and insufficient access to data in the banking system.

Uniform Mortgage Data Program (UMDP) is the last leg to the realization of the electronic mortgage. Just as TRID brought in enhanced data quality in the origination, UMDP will improve data standards in closing disclosures and data interpretation. Government-sponsored enterprises (GSEs) have indicated, come 2017, they will refuse to buy loans that fail to conform to the Uniform Closing Dataset (UCD) standard.

The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) is directing government-sponsored agencies (GSEs) to create a common approach, protocol, and data set for mortgage data. The common data set, which is understood by all, will improve data accuracy. Definition ambiguities of loans purchasable by GSEs can be avoided. The lenders can capture granular data of a particular standard.

  • The Uniform Collateral Data Portal (UCDP) will be one electronic portal through which all lenders can submit appraisal data.
  • The Uniform Appraisal Dataset (UAD)will provide common definitions and requirements of appraisal data.
  • The Uniform Mortgage Servicing Dataset (UMSD) will define the data set with standardized definitions, formats, and values.
  • The Uniform Closing Dataset (UCD) will provide standard data for the closing disclosure form.

UMDP may have bestowed the entire industry with mortgage data becoming uniform and accurate, but the upgrades rigmarole still worry lenders. However, GSEs have chosen to be capable of verifying underwriting data and audit data anytime. Customer preference lies with a seamless closing process and the impetus for lenders will be to transition into e-mortgage.

Fannie and Freddie have already announced that they will purchase loans if the appraisals were submitted electronically and met the UAD standard. Technology vendors are already ensuring that their solutions transform appraisal information into data compliant with the Mortgage Industry Standards Maintenance Organization (MISMO).

Manual processes are slowly fading and lenders are going to cloud-based mortgage origination and servicing software. The entire process needs to be seamless to ensure compliance from origination to closing. Today, the challenge for loan origination software is compliance, but tomorrow the focus will be imminently on collaboration. It will be important to have data which can be shared and understood by all. Standardization helps loan originators and customers to access data from diverse sources and interpret them effectively.

Data standardization is the key driver for e-mortgage and paperless origination and closing. UMDP will be the “new normal” and help the industry to standardize their processes for better visibility and faith in the system.

What Makes a Good Mobile Website

People are tethered to their phones even when they are not using it. When they are not doing anything, they remain close to their phones to hear any notification ringtone. More importantly, they use their phones to access websites, shop, watch YouTube, log on to Facebook or Instagram, or search on Google. By the end of 2019, the number of mobile Internet users would have grown to 4.68 billion. A mobile UX designer optimizes your website making use of the best practices for mobile users. If your website is not yet optimized, you need to do it right away. It’s projected that by 2021, 73% of all eCommerce activities will come from mobile users. Right now, China alone has 98% penetration rate in terms of mobile Internet. What Can a Mobile UX Designer Do for You? To answer that, you must first know what makes a good website. Google has attempted to answer this question by listing the following elements: Make the navigation easy for the user. Call to actions should take a prominent position The users can call customer service directly from the website Menus should be clear and concise Visitors tap the logo when they go back to the home page The local search box should be visible at first glance Add filters to narrow down the search, particularly for eCommerce sites In the same vein, the site should yield relevant results in response to site query Avoid site registration before users can explore your website Users can make a purchase even without registering to your site Quick sharing to social networks Quick links so they can email themselves and finish the task on other devices The website should be optimized for mobile, which means fonts are larger and the images are expandable What Can You Expect from a Mobile UX Designer? A mobile UX designer will make sure that people will have a positive user experience when they access your website through mobile devices. A good designer will: Conduct UX research to understand users’ needs and behaviors Cut out the clutter for easier navigation. The navigation should be intuitive Properly use colors, graphics, font, and negative space to highlight key content and promote activity Test your mobile website for optimum experience and functionality Make sure your website is stable for mobile use Insist on the consistency of themes and design across devices Ensure that important elements measure 18mm so they can be easy to tap Finally, the mobile UX designer should ensure that your website loads fast. According to Google, most mobile websites load at an average of 15 seconds. That won’t do. The same Google research warned that customers almost always leave when it takes more than 10 seconds for the mobile landing page to load. Even if the website loads for 1-3 seconds, the bounce rate will increase to 32%. Software Development Team

The development of any intellectual product is initially aimed at success in its implementation. In this regard, it is extremely important to ensure the proper quality of the software, application, or another result of the work. A properly selected Software development team is several professionals who can organize the work of creating software in a short time and at minimal cost to the investor, and also guarantee the relevance of the product. How to choose the correct development team? The level of professional training and work experience of specialists involved in the development of an intellectual product depends on the complexity of the work, as well as on the budget of the investor. Among all specialists actively offering their services on the market, development companies choose the following team members: 1. Universal specialists In the labor and services market, you can meet craftsmen who position themselves as highly qualified specialists who can solve any issues. As a rule, these people have extensive experience and knowledge in the matter under consideration. They can easily handle the development of a simple application. At the same time, when creating complex software, you will need deeper knowledge that generalists don’t possess. 2. Profile specialists These team members can be designers, programmers, content managers, or just engineers. They have the appropriate education and have extensive knowledge and experience in some competitive fields. They require the expert opinion, as well as full management of a specific part of the project, well-coordinated work in a team, and timely transfer of data and development results to related specialists. 3. Combined team Recruited to create the most complex applications or software. The team includes both generalists and specialized specialists. When developing an intellectual product, a horizontal control system is used. Each member of the team reports directly to the top management. When developing software, the worthwhile ideas of each employee are taken into account, and cross-checking is also provided. This project management technique is considered the most effective, as it allows you to minimize costs and achieve the expected results. Market experts and representatives of large IT companies recommend that when recruiting a team for a development team, ensure an approximately equal balance of generalists and specialized specialists. Moreover, each team must have either an official or an informal leader, who will be able to coordinate all tasks between other members of the collective. How to determine the optimal number of team members? There should be exactly enough team members to ensure the implementation of the project and the fulfillment of the technical task from the customer with the utmost accuracy, strictly on time. The following important factors influence the team size: The complexity of the task. The uniqueness of the development. Deadlines, defined by the customer and technical restrictions. The allocated budget for the implementation of the project by the investor. Provided resources to complete the task. In practice, to develop primitive software, no more than 2 – 4 people will be required. if it is necessary to implement a project of increased complexity, 7 or more team members may be required. What are the functions of team members? Most often, members of a pre-selected team perform the following roles in the development of a smart product: The key link is the investor or the customer of software development. It is he who provides information about what the final product should look like. Managing person – a team member who has experience in project management. He coordinates all specialists, combines ideas, draws up calendar schedules, conducts meetings, and issues final or intermediate results to the customer. The software architect is the most important specialized or generalist specialist. It provides the primary implementation of the general idea in strict accordance with the terms of reference. Subsequently, such a person is an assistant to the head, and he is sent for verification, as well as the assembly of all the developments of the work of the entire team. Engineers and ordinary developers – there may be several such members in the team. They are responsible for product development and software uptime. Designers – the area of responsibility of these specialists includes the design of attractive templates for users, as well as interfaces. Their work is related to how the product will be perceived by the end consumer. The main task of the designer is to create an easy-to-use and attractive product that will attract the interest of as many users as possible. The controller is a quality control engineer or an audit specialist. It checks the operability of the product, the compliance of the developments with the technical task, and also ensures the elimination of errors, which helps to improve the quality of the software. Analyst – a person who works in a team as an expert. He owns the needs of the market, as well as the industry for which the application is being developed. The demand for the software depends on this person, as well as its competitiveness, in comparison with other similar programs. Regardless of the assigned functions, the main degree of responsibility of the leader is to maintain a healthy spirit and friendly relations in the team. All team members should periodically come together for an online or face-to-face briefing, share results and problems. Upon discovering the first difficulties, each of the developers must notify all other team members about this. A focus on results is the main key to success. Requirements for the team in software development To achieve positive results, each team member must obey the internal regulations and follow the following important rules: Communication is carried out only in real-time, without delay in responding to a question or a task. All issues should be put up for public discussion – the principle of business transparency. All team members must trust each other. Each team member performs only their function. The composition of the team remains unchanged until the completion of development. In the collegiate discussion of questions, all of them are reflected on the board. Despite the above principles and examples, there is no single formula for creating an effective team in practice. To create a team, it is recommended to contact experts or recruitment agencies, and if the company already has the personnel, it is recommended to select developers not only according to the criteria of knowledge and experience but also according to the principle of psychological compatibility. An effective result is achieved only with a healthy spirit in the team and a competent distribution of tasks.
